오늘 한 일
요세퍼스 문제 를 링크드 리스트로 풀었는데, 자꾸 시간초과가 나서 혼자 수렁에 빠졌다.
흠.. 다음에 큐를 배워서 큐로 풀어야 하나.
링크드 리스트는 조회 빼고 추가/삽입/삭제만 빠르다.
조회를 해야하는 부분이.. 특히 tail을 찾으려면 꼭 head 부터 찾게 하는 코드 때문에 while문 에서 시간을 많이 잡아 먹은 것 같다.
고쳐야지.
'C언어 포인터'책 구조체 부분을 공부했다.
구조체 멤버변수 중에 문자열을 가리키는 포인터 변수가 있으면, 자주 하게 되는 실수 부분이 기억에 남았다.
포인터 변수가 가리킬 '문자열의 공간'까지 할당 받아야 한다는 것!
생각거리
링크드 리스트에 대한 낯설음과 부담감을 떨쳤다.
내일 공부할 더블 링크드 리스트, 환형 링크드 리스트까지... 화이팅!
seize the day!
728x90
'일상 > Today I Learn(TIL)' 카테고리의 다른 글
2020-02-17 TIL (0) | 2020.02.17 |
---|---|
2020-02-16 TIL (0) | 2020.02.16 |
2020-02-13 TIL (0) | 2020.02.13 |
2020-02-12 TIL (0) | 2020.02.12 |
2020-02-11 TIL (0) | 2020.02.11 |